Rhiannon is one the pop music's most hauntingly beautiful songs. It was the song that sent the reformed Fleetwood Mac into the pop super league. The arrangement and interpretation of Rhiannon owes much to the other members of the band.
Virtually everyone who hears Rhiannon is bound by its magical mystical spell. Numerous love children have been named by Rhiannon. Many believe Rhiannon was inspired by the Welsh Princess Rhiannon. The belief is probably reinforced by the line "Rhiannon rings like a bell through the night", which is reminiscent of the Welsh saying 'bell in every tooth'. The Welsh Language is rhythmic, which leads the Welsh to speak English in a similar rhythm.
Other like to believe it is a the deep wish of an insecure woman to be loved 'And wouldn't you love to live her', a wish reflected by a generation.
Are either true?. The song was inspired by the novel 'Triad' by Mary Leader. It was later that Stevie Nicks came to be hear of the legend and so write "Angel" on Tusk. She also called her company "Welsh Witch Music".
